Please, forgive the bug report. I don't have an error that's occurring, but we're unable to get a deep link to download and open our instant app experience for io.glyphapp.glyph_android.stage. I posted our process on stack overflow . Essentially, we've followed the dev guide to modularize our app, updated our manifests appropriately, tested the deep linking when the full app is already installed, changed the versioning scheme for our main module and our instant module as required, configured the Form Factors in the play store, ensured we're logged into the Play Store on our test devices with an email corresponding to our approved testers, ensured we have app signing enabled, ...yet we tap the link... it opens in the browser.
Under `Release -> Releases Overview -> Latest Releases, we currently have three entries:
I don't know what this third track is for or how to upload a build to it. The Google Play Support team didn't give me an explanation of it. The guides and docs don't seem to ever make mention of it.
We're happy to add anyone to our list of testers if that would help.
I'm all but sure that we're missing something. I just can't find any other resources that will point us to the problem.
